FOOLISH PROMISES

“24 Now the Israelites were in distress that day, because Saul had bound the people under an oath, saying, ‘Cursed be anyone who eats food before evening comes, before I have avenged myself on my enemies!’ So none of the troops tasted food.” 1 Samuel 14

It is interesting that good men will not naturally follow a foolish leader. The son could speak his mind later when he unintentionally disobeyed Saul’s orders. After Jonathan ate honey and the men told him what the father had ordered, the boy said his father troubled Israel.

And when the father decided to double down on his foolish order by intending to pass down the death sentence, the men opposed the king.

There is always the need to consult God. And when we have made an error, not allow pride keep us from changing course to do the right thing.
